美文网首页
C2代码学习笔记(46)

C2代码学习笔记(46)

作者: 寸寸生 | 来源:发表于2024-10-19 18:27 被阅读0次

四十九、创建模块

(七)在apps.py文 件,创建“动物声音播放器”功能

1 import ybc_ai #导入ybc_ai模块

2 import ybc_tools #导入ybc_tools 模块

3

4

5 #创建 dw()功能

6 def dw():

7        # 创建列表,保存在变量 pet 中

8         pet = [' 海豚','熊猫','考拉','大象'

9                  '老虎','鲸鱼'

10       # 使用循环结构与双分支结构的嵌套

11       for b in pet:# 使用 for 循环遍历列表 pet

12              # 下载动物叫声的音频文件

13              # 将音频文件名保存在变量a中

14             a = ybc ai.animal sound(b)

15       if a == -1:#如果变量a的值为 -1

16              # 让计算机说出未找到提示

17             ybc_ai.speak('未找到'+b +

18            '的声音')

19       else:#否则

20              # 让计算机说出“这是 xx 的声音"

21             ybc ai.speak('这是'+b+

22             的声音') 

23             # 让计算机播放动物叫声的音频文件

24             ybc_tools.play(a)

相关文章

网友评论

      本文标题:C2代码学习笔记(46)

      本文链接:https://www.haomeiwen.com/subject/mcxhdjtx.html